Funding for this research was provided by:
National Natural Science Foundation of China (81874222, 82102201)
Key R & D program of Hubei Province (2020BCA068)
Article History
Received: 9 January 2023
Accepted: 24 February 2023
First Online: 20 April 2023
Declarations
:
: The authors have no conflict of interest.
: The manuscript does not contain clinical studies or patient data.